SUBJECT
Title
Approve the Fourth Amendment to the Consultant Services Agreement with Carollo Engineers, Inc. of Fresno, California, to increase the total contract by an amount not to exceed $637,228, for a revised total contract amount not to exceed $3,801,877, with a remaining contingency amount not to exceed $374,000, all of which to be paid on a time and materials basis, and to extend the term of the agreement to December 31, 2027, for the Downtown Area Water and Wastewater Infrastructure Improvements Study. (Council District 3)
Body
RECOMMENDATION
Staff recommends City Council approve the Fourth Amendment to the Consultant Services Agreement with Carollo Engineers, Inc. (Consultant), to increase the total contract by an amount not to exceed $637,228, for a revised total contract amount not to exceed to $3,801,877, with a remaining contingency amount not to exceed $374,000, all of which to be paid on a time and materials basis, to expand the Consultant's scope of services, and to extend the term of the Agreement to December 31, 2027, for the for the Downtown Area Water and Wastewater Infrastructure Improvements Study (Project); and authorize the Capital Projects Interim Director or designee to sign and execute the Fourth Amendment on behalf of the City of Fresno (City).
